Can GeForce GTX 1060 run The Mixologist?

Playable

The GeForce GTX 1060 can run The Mixologist at 1080p, but may not reach 60 FPS at High settings (estimated 52 FPS). Lowering to Medium should achieve around 65 FPS.

The MixologistGeForce GTX 1060 FPS Data

Quality1080p1440p4K
Low82 fps61 fps33 fps
Medium65 fps49 fps26 fps
High52 fps39 fps21 fps
Ultra43 fps32 fps17 fps

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

The Mixologist, set to release in 2024, is an engaging simulation game that immerses players in the art of cocktail crafting. Blending casual gameplay with realistic mechanics, this title features over 100 authentic cocktail recipes, allowing players to either hone their bartending skills alone or collaborate with friends in multiplayer co-op modes. Its intuitive controls and rewarding gameplay elevate the experience, making The Mixologist a standout within the simulation genre.

For players looking to run The Mixologist efficiently, the game is designed to be accessible, requiring only an entry-level GPU with a minimum score of around 9212 and a CPU score of approximately 1301. With at least 8 GB of RAM, many mid-tier systems should achieve impressive performance levels, resulting in satisfying FPS even with comfortable graphics settings.
